** The Ford repair market for Capitan, New Mexico, is regional by necessity. As a small village, there are no dedicated Ford dealerships or nationally-recognized specialty chains within its limits. Residents typically travel 15-20 minutes to Carrizozo or 25-30 minutes to Ruidoso for professional automotive service. The market in these surrounding towns is characterized by a handful of independent, high-quality shops that have built strong local reputations for reliability and expertise. Competition is moderate, with these top shops often having wait times of several days due to high demand. Pricing is generally competitive for a rural mountain region, with labor rates typically ranging from $110 to $140 per hour. The quality of service is high, as these local businesses survive on word-of-mouth and long-term customer relationships. For highly complex Ford-specific issues, owners may need to consider a longer drive to dealerships in Alamogordo or Roswell.
